The Evolution of Brad Pitt’s Brand

To truly understand Brad Pitt’s lasting relevance, we need to trace his brand’s journey a bit. He started as that handsome heartthrob everyone loved. Films like Thelma & Louise in the early 1990s shot him to instant fame. Seeing him in that role was a moment for many. A River Runs Through It also captivated audiences worldwide. It cemented his place as a leading man quickly. But here’s the thing he did differently. He didn’t just stay there stuck. He used that early fame wisely for bigger things. It was his launching pad, you know? He could have played only typical leading man roles endlessly. Instead, Pitt chose really complex characters on purpose.

Take Fight Club from 1999 as a prime example. He played Tyler Durden in it. This character truly pushed boundaries of what was acceptable. It challenged many societal norms we just accept. That film didn’t just change his career trajectory forever. It also profoundly changed how people saw him completely. The American Film Institute lists Fight Club in its top 100 films ever. This shows its huge and lasting cultural mark on cinema. Then he made another smart leap. He moved into producing films himself. His company, Plan B Entertainment, started quite small. Did you know Plan B Entertainment made 12 Years a Slave? That film won Best Picture at the Oscars in 2014. This strategic shift let him control stories from the ground up. He could create projects that really connected deeply with audiences. It’s a super smart move for any creative person. This kind of control shapes narrative power immensely.

Historically, Hollywood stars often faded fast. They got typecast or just stopped evolving. Pitt actively fought against that pattern. He built a reputation for choosing challenging material. This wasn’t always the easiest path. Sometimes these films weren’t massive box office hits initially. But they built credibility over time. An early example? Kalifornia from 1993. He played a disturbing character. It surprised many fans back then. This set a pattern for taking on darker, unexpected roles later. It showed he wasn’t afraid to stretch himself.

Strategic Collaborations and Partnerships

Pitt’s marketing also relies heavily on smart teamwork. He has worked with many visionary directors repeatedly. He also partnered with fellow respected actors often. This built an image of consistent quality around his projects. His films felt more exclusive and important somehow. Think about his remarkable work with director Quentin Tarantino. Inglourious Basterds (2009) was one fantastic collaboration. Once Upon a Time in Hollywood (2019) was another brilliant one. These specific collaborations raised his profile significantly higher. They also brought in new viewers who follow those directors.

This partnership truly paid off in big ways. Once Upon a Time in Hollywood earned over $374 million worldwide. Box Office Mojo reported these impressive numbers officially. Critics praised Pitt’s acting in it profusely. He won many major awards for his performance. This included a coveted Academy Award win for Best Supporting Actor. It showed just how powerful teamwork can be in Hollywood. It helps a brand become stronger and makes money too. Pitt also smartly stepped into the fashion world. He joined luxury lifestyle brands for endorsements. His deal with Chanel for Chanel No. 5 in 2012 was huge news. It showed he could cross successfully into high-end markets effortlessly. The campaign reportedly generated $10 million in sales. This happened within just one week after launch. It’s easy to see his widespread appeal helps boost luxury brands significantly.

Consider the Coen Brothers too. Pitt worked with them on Burn After Reading (2008). It was a quirky, unexpected role for him. Collaborating with diverse filmmakers like this keeps his work fresh. It signals to audiences he isn’t just in one lane. It expands his creative network constantly. This also helps him land producing deals for interesting new voices in film.

The Impact of Philanthropy and Activism

I am happy to explore Brad Pitt’s significant philanthropy efforts now. His activism also greatly helps his ongoing relevance. He supports many important social causes actively. Environmental sustainability is one major focus for him. Housing in New Orleans after Katrina is another well-known one. This builds a very positive public image for him over years. For example, Pitt’s Make It Right Foundation provided help directly. It aimed to rebuild homes sustainably. This was specifically in the Lower Ninth Ward area. It happened after the devastating Hurricane Katrina hit. The foundation faced many challenges unfortunately. Yet, it clearly showed his strong social commitment to helping others.

Interestingly, Pew Research Center data shows something compelling here. 53% of millennials surveyed like brands and figures that support social causes they care about. Pitt’s activism positions him differently than many stars. He is not just a celebrity posing for photos. He is a publicly socially aware person taking action. This helps him appeal across age groups and backgrounds effectively. Such involvement is a very strong marketing tactic today. It links his personal brand directly to shared values. These values resonate deeply with a socially conscious audience segment. It’s powerful emotional connection.

However, it’s worth noting some complexities surrounding Make It Right. The project, while starting with noble aims, ran into serious issues. There were widespread construction defects reported. Lawsuits from homeowners followed, sadly. This reminds us that good intentions aren’t always enough on their own. Even the most carefully crafted celebrity image can face intense scrutiny when things go wrong. It’s a significant risk any public figure takes when attaching their name to big projects. But Pitt faced the criticism directly. He acknowledged the problems publicly. This level of transparency, though difficult, helped mitigate the damage. It prevented it from completely sinking his broader public image. It was a challenging lesson, but he handled it relatively well considering.

Comparative Analysis of Other Actors

To appreciate Brad Pitt’s unique approach, let’s compare him briefly. Consider Leonardo DiCaprio for a moment. George Clooney also comes to mind as a peer. They have their own unique strategies for relevance. But some underlying threads are similar to Pitt’s methods.

DiCaprio, for instance, champions environmental causes with great passion. This mirrors Pitt’s focus on social and environmental work. However, DiCaprio leans heavily into documentary filmmaking. He has produced many impactful films on climate change themes. This helps him stay relevant differently than Pitt. He appeals very strongly to a specific audience segment. They are passionate about environmental issues and action. It’s a deeply focused approach for sure.

George Clooney’s strategy is quite different in many ways. He uses charm and sharp business smarts exceptionally well. His tequila company, Casamigos, is a great example of this business acumen. It sold for an estimated $1 billion! Clooney’s personal marketing is built around authenticity and approachability. This resonates strongly with consumers buying his products. He isn’t just selling tequila; he sells trust and friendship somehow.

All three actors have forged their own distinct paths to lasting fame. Pitt’s mix of taking risky acting roles is key to his artistic credibility. His smart collaborations with top talent also matter immensely. And his consistent social activism creates something truly unique about him. It seems to me his brand is more well-rounded somehow. It feels more resilient to fleeting trends too. This comparison shows different successful ways to stay relevant. It’s a tough industry to navigate long-term.
